Ford Motor (F) has released its first-quarter 2026 financial results, reporting earnings per share of $0.66 and total revenue of approximately $187.3 billion. The automaker demonstrated resilience during the quarter despite ongoing challenges within the broader automotive industry, including evolving consumer demand patterns and persistent cost pressures. Management Commentary
Ford Motor's leadership team provided context for the quarterly performance during the earnings discussion. The management team highlighted progress in their Ford+ growth plan, which centers on accelerating electric vehicle development while optimizing traditional vehicle operations. Executives emphasized their commitment to disciplined capital allocation and targeted investment in high-growth segments.
The automaker has been executing a strategic restructuring designed to improve profitability across its business units. This includes the Ford Blue division focusing on traditional combustion vehicle optimization and the Model e unit dedicated to electric vehicle innovation. Management noted continued customer acceptance of their electrified portfolio, with demand remaining solid across key vehicle categories.
Cost management initiatives implemented over recent periods continued to yield positive results. The company has worked to streamline operations while investing in advanced technologies that may support future competitiveness. Ford Motor executives discussed ongoing efforts to enhance supply chain resilience and reduce production variability.
